On 5/31/2024 at 5:02 AM, jimbo_7071 said:

Aren't PLODs still reviled? I wouldn't bid on a PLOD.

I don't think perceptions of brittle pages will change. Dust will never be that collectible.

Eventually every book -- and every collector -- turns to dust.

A lessening of PLOD hate would save some books from turning to dust sooner than they have to, if collectors restore the pages or reinforce them. And it might be a disincentive to s.c.u.m. aka "sellers of cut up material" (not my term) if marrying pages designed to improve a book would stop being reviled more than the deliberate destruction of books. 

(I get dizzy from the irony that pages which were trimmed with the INTENT of making a book appear better was deemed so repugnant that it was deemed necessary to put any and all things that were trimmed in a "restored" label even if the trimming was very clearly not done with the intent of making it better  and even very clearly makes the book or page appear worse.  And you can now get bright blue labels on pages that have been cut from otherwise intact wraps -- meaning collectors are being rewarded for having the clear INTENT of deliberately destroying it).
